Swimming Calories Per 25 Minutes Calculator

A 25-minute swim is one of the most efficient low-impact workouts for your heart, lungs, and muscles. This calculator estimates how many calories you burn in a 25-minute pool session using your body weight, the type of swimming you do, and, optionally, the distance you cover.

The estimate is based on the standard MET formula, which adjusts calorie burn for exercise intensity and body mass. A relaxed water aerobics class and a fast crawl set burn very different amounts of energy, so the calculator includes intensity choices from easy pool play to vigorous training. Add your distance in meters to also see calories per 100 meters.

Whether you are swimming laps, doing aqua fitness, or planning a short triathlon swim workout, this tool gives you a practical session estimate. Individual results vary with technique, water temperature, and metabolism, but the numbers are a solid starting point for tracking gentle movement and planning portions.

How It Works

The calculator uses the metabolic equivalent of task (MET) method. One MET is the energy you use sitting quietly, roughly 1 kcal per kilogram of body weight per hour. During swimming, your body burns several times that amount depending on intensity. The standard estimate is:

Calories = MET × 3.5 × body weight (kg) × 25 minutes ÷ 200

The 3.5 represents oxygen consumption in milliliters per kilogram per minute for one MET, and dividing by 200 converts the oxygen cost into calories for the 25-minute session. For pounds, the calculator first converts your weight to kilograms by dividing by 2.2046.

MET values used here are based on the Compendium of Physical Activities, a widely used research reference for exercise intensity. Slow lap swimming is around 5.8 MET, water aerobics is about 5.5 MET, and a hard crawl or butterfly set can reach 9.8 MET. That is why stroke and effort choice changes the result so much.

Reference Table: MET Values for Common 25-Minute Sessions

The table below shows calories for a 70 kg (154 lb) swimmer. Multiply by your own weight difference to get a personal estimate.

ActivityMETkcal per minute (70 kg)kcal per 25 min (70 kg)
Easy swimming / pool play4.85.9147
Water aerobics5.56.7168
Slow freestyle laps5.87.1178
Moderate freestyle / backstroke / breaststroke8.310.2254
Vigorous crawl / butterfly training9.812.0300

Values are rounded. If you weigh more or less than 70 kg, your total will scale roughly in proportion to your body weight.

Worked Examples

Example 1: 60 kg swimmer doing water aerobics for 25 minutes.

5.5 × 3.5 × 60 × 25 ÷ 200 = 144 kcal.

Example 2: 70 kg swimmer completing moderate freestyle laps (8.3 MET) and covering 875 m.

8.3 × 3.5 × 70 × 25 ÷ 200 = 254 kcal. Per 100 m: 254 ÷ 8.75 = 29 kcal.

Example 3: 84 kg swimmer doing a vigorous crawl / butterfly set (9.8 MET).

9.8 × 3.5 × 84 × 25 ÷ 200 = 360 kcal. That is about 14.4 kcal per minute.

These examples show how body weight and intensity dominate the estimate. Doubling intensity roughly doubles the burn; adding 14 kg of body weight raises it by about 10–15 percent at the same effort.

Factors Affecting Accuracy

No formula can predict calories perfectly. The MET method gives a reasonable group average, but individual results can differ by 20–30 percent. Key sources of variation include:

  • Body composition: Muscle tissue uses more energy than fat, so two people of the same weight can burn different amounts.
  • Technique: Efficient swimmers glide with less drag; beginners may burn more for the same speed.
  • Water temperature: Cold water increases energy expenditure as the body works to stay warm; very warm water can slow heat dissipation and raise heart rate.
  • Pace and rest: Constant swimming burns more than stop-start interval work over the same 25 minutes.
  • Fitness level: A trained swimmer may burn fewer calories for the same familiar pace because the movement becomes more economical.

Use it as a guide, not a license to eat back everything. If your goal is weight management, treat the calculator as one input and judge results by your weekly trend, not a single workout.

Frequently Asked Questions

Why is this calculator set to 25 minutes? A 25-minute swim is a common short session for lunch breaks, low-impact fitness routines, and beginner interval workouts. It also fits nicely into a 30-minute exercise block after changing and showering.

How accurate are the results? For healthy adults, MET-based estimates are typically within about 20 percent of lab-measured energy expenditure for steady, continuous exercise. Interval swimming, cold water, and individual efficiency can push the difference higher.
